Judgment text excerpt

The Supreme Court held that the Punjab Pre-emption Amendment Act of 1964, which amended Section 15(2)(b) of the Punjab Pre-emption Act, 1913, has retrospective operation and clarifies the right of pre-emption. The Court ruled that the right of pre-emption is vested in the son or daughter of the husband of the female, including children from another wife. The respondent, Smt. Jai Kaur, was entitled to exercise her right of pre-emption even before the amendment, affirming the division bench's decision to decree her suit for possession.
